Celtic celebrated Trophy Day with a thumping 5-0 victory at home to Aberdeen on Saturday, with superstar Kyogo Furuhashi grabbing a double, defender Carl Starfelt scoring a rare goal and Hyeongyu Oh securing a brace of his own off the bench.

The Japanese striker netted both of his goals before the interval, allowing Celtic Park to get into party mode early for the big post-match trophy lift. Starfelt enjoyed his big moment after a towering header from a 79th-minute set piece. Then, Oh added the cherries on top with a nicely headed effort of his own from a sumptuous Jota cross and a poaching effort that followed up the Portuguese’s 89th-minute free-kick effort.

After the match, manager Ange Postecoglou took to the stadium microphone as expected and delivered a superb address to the Celtic support.

The Bhoys boss said: “Champions again. We’re champions again because of this incredible group of players, brilliantly led by our skipper Callum McGregor. Champions again because of this unbelievable group of people working behind the scenes, this group of staff, outstanding.

“Champions again because of you. In the words of the immortal Tommy Burns, you are always there, always. Champions again, because I am a lucky man. And we’ve got one more to go – we never stop!”

Needless to say, his words got a massive response from the 60,000 crowd, who have taken Postecoglou to their hearts since he arrived in Glasgow almost two years ago.

He’s set the tone for the team to now go on and win a superb treble of trophies for just the eighth time in the club’s entire history. Inverness Caledonian Thistle await at Hampden in the Scottish Cup final next week.

Today was the perfect way to build up to that occasion. Postecoglou is clearly eyeing history – and why not? Celtic are utterly dominant in Scotland at the moment and are red hot favourites to secure the achievement. Today could be the start of a special, special week to be a supporter.
